CAYCE, S.C. (AP) -- Authorities are investigating after several guns were stolen from the Cayce police chief's car.

Officers say someone broke into Chief Charles McNair's car sometime late Wednesday night or early Thursday morning while it was parked outside his home.

Cayce Department of Public Safety Lt. Jeffrey Simmons says a.40-caliber Glock handgun, a Remington 12-gauge pump action shotgun and a $600 bulletproof vest were among the items that stolen.

No arrests have been made.

Simmons says the department recommends that officers secure weapons in the trunk if they don't take them inside, but he wasn't aware of any specific policy.
